nSUMMARY:
nProvides direct or indirect patient care in accordance with treatment plans as determined/delegated by a licensed nurse or RN. Assists with tasks necessary for the general management and organization of the patient care unit, being flexible meeting patient and/or unit needs.
nRESPONSIBILITIES:
n- n
- n
Patient Care & Service. Provide direct patient care & indirect activities to facilitate unit functioning; provide safe and competent care for patients with relationship to nutritional, skin integrity, elimination & hygiene needs; take patient vital signs; ensure equipment and all facilities are clean and stocked with appropriate supplies
n n - n
Admission & Transfer of Patients. Assist with admission, discharge and transfer of patients
